Unleash Your Speed: The Ultimate Guide to Racing Trail Running Shoes

What sets racing trail shoes apart? It boils down to strategic design focused on pure performance over durability or maximal cushioning:

  1. Explosive Responsiveness: Featuring lower profile, firmer, and more responsive midsoles than typical trail shoes, racing trail running shoes deliver a snappy toe-off. This propels you forward quickly, translating energy efficiently with each stride. Materials like Pebax or tuned EVA keep weight ultralight while maximizing power return.
  2. Aggressive Traction for Grip: Race days often mean muddy, rocky, or root-strewn tracks. These shoes deploy aggressive, strategic lug patterns made from durable, sticky rubber compounds. Lugs are usually deeper and more multi-directional than road racers, providing absolute grip on technical ascents, descents, and off-camber sections.
  3. Featherlight Speed: Every gram counts when chasing a personal best. Racing trail shoes utilize breathable, minimalist uppers constructed from lightweight, durable meshes that conform snugly to your foot, eliminating slippage and excess bulk. Reduced cushioning stack height further pares down weight.
  4. Secure & Agile Fit: A precision fit is non-negotiable. Expect sophisticated lacing systems and integrated, supportive overlays that lock the midfoot securely. The upper is designed to move with your foot during sharp turns and rapid direction changes, preventing heel lift without restricting movement. A snug, glove-like feel provides confidence on unstable surfaces.
  5. Low Profile Stability: While sacrificing some plushness, the lower stack height inherently lowers your center of gravity. Combined with strategically placed rock plates (often segmented) and robust toe bumpers, this provides essential stability and protection without weighing you down. You feel connected to the trail.

Choosing the Right Pair: Consider the specific demands of your target races. More technical, ultra-rocky courses demand a shoe with a more protective plate and perhaps a slightly wider platform for stability. Faster, less technical courses allow for even lighter, more flexible models. Always prioritize fit and ground feel.
